Need For Standardization In CPR Practices

Variability in CPR quality remains a major concern in emergency medicine. Differences in responder strength, training, and fatigue can affect compression depth and rate, directly influencing patient outcomes. Automated CPR devices address this challenge by delivering uniform compressions aligned with clinical guidelines, supporting reliable and repeatable CPR performance across diverse care settings.

Role Of Automated Devices In Critical Care

In critical care environments, uninterrupted and high-quality CPR is essential. Automated CPR devices allow clinicians to maintain continuous compressions while performing advanced interventions such as airway management, medication delivery, and diagnostic assessments. This capability is particularly valuable in intensive care units and emergency departments, where complex clinical decisions must be made rapidly.

Product Categories And Clinical Applications

The automated CPR devices market is broadly categorized into piston-based and load-distributing band systems. Piston-based devices are widely adopted for their precision and ease of application, while load-distributing band devices offer broader chest compression and stability during patient transport. This product diversity supports adoption across hospitals, ambulances, and specialized care units.

Pre-Hospital Emergency Response Benefits

Emergency medical service providers increasingly rely on automated CPR devices to improve safety and efficiency during patient transport. Performing manual CPR in moving vehicles is physically demanding and potentially hazardous. Automated devices enable EMS teams to maintain high-quality CPR while focusing on other lifesaving tasks, improving overall emergency response effectiveness.

Hospital Adoption And Workflow Integration

Hospitals are integrating automated CPR devices into resuscitation protocols to enhance workflow efficiency and patient safety. These devices allow continuous CPR during imaging procedures and cardiac interventions, reducing interruptions that can compromise patient outcomes. As hospitals adopt evidence-based practices, automated CPR devices are becoming a standard component of advanced life support systems.
